Are You Gonna Run

Story Behind The Song

A true story. My new girlfriend (now my wife) was told a very disturbing story of infidelity regarding my ex and was wondering if staying with me would be worth having to deal with her for the forseable future. Couldn't blame her.

Song Description

Two people are in a new, promising relationship. A lie by a third person injects reality and doubt into the bliss of new love. But ultimately there is hope and a promise fulfilled.
